Output ecef3ff6ea937e9a7ce68c8b4b5c5a65b8c2d145fe4b107526aab35d9f15a5dc:0

value
32349965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de96e1033fd908db6c4252a4698b00b800e928ae OP_EQUAL
address
3MyxgPDAKR3z7Fe3wdzEE6kbiKWvXnmmPd
transaction
ecef3ff6ea937e9a7ce68c8b4b5c5a65b8c2d145fe4b107526aab35d9f15a5dc
confirmations
396496
spent
true